Basic information Supplier

956235-16-8(3-(cyclopentylsulfonyl)benzoic acid)

Basic information Supplier
956235-16-8 Basic informationMore

Browse by Nationality 956235-16-8 Suppliers >China suppliers

Recommend You Select Member Companies